The Federal Trade Commission on Tuesday voted 5-0 to authorize filing a lawsuit to block Tempur Sealy from buying retailer Mattress Firm Group, saying the combination would suppress competitors and allow the world’s largest mattress maker to raise prices.

Lexington, Kentucky-based Tempur Sealy countered that the $4 billion purchase would drive efficiencies, not reduce competition, and said it would press on with plans to close the deal by early next year.
